Abstract

An interactive system includes a transmitter (light-emitting pen) configured to transmit an optical signal and a projector. The projector includes a signal-intensity setting unit in which intensity information of a synchronization signal is set, a signal-intensity control unit (light-emission control unit) configured to control the intensity of the synchronization signal on the basis of the setting of the signal-intensity setting unit, a synchronization-signal transmitting unit (infrared-light emitting unit) configured to transmit the synchronization signal, and an image pickup unit configured to pick up an image of the optical signal transmitted from the transmitter. The transmitter includes a receiving unit (pen reception unit) configured to receive the synchronization signal and an optical-signal transmitting unit (pen control unit and a light-emitting diode) configured to transmit the optical signal in synchronization with the synchronization signal received by the receiving unit.
